/**
 * Display the monster list interactively. This will dynamically size the list
 * for the best appearance. This should only be used in the main term.
 *
 * \param height is the height limit for the list.
 * \param width is the width limit for the list.
 */
void monster_list_show_interactive(int height, int width)
{
	textblock *tb;
	monster_list_t *list;
	size_t max_width = 0, max_height = 0;
	int safe_height, safe_width;
	region r;

	if (height < 1 || width < 1)
		return;

	tb = textblock_new();
	list = monster_list_new();

	monster_list_collect(list);
	monster_list_get_glyphs(list);
	monster_list_sort(list, monster_list_standard_compare);

	/* Figure out optimal display rect. Large numbers are passed as the height
	 * and width limit so that we can calculate the maximum number of rows and
	 * columns to display the list nicely. We then adjust those values as
	 * needed to fit in the main term. Height is adjusted to account for the
	 * texblock prompt. The list is positioned on the right side of the term
	 * underneath the status line.
	 */
	monster_list_format_textblock(list, NULL, 1000, 1000, &max_height,
								  &max_width);
	safe_height = MIN(height - 2, (int)max_height + 2);
	safe_width = MIN(width - 13, (int)max_width);
	r.col = -safe_width;
	r.row = 1;
	r.width = safe_width;
	r.page_rows = safe_height;

	/*
	 * Actually draw the list. We pass in max_height to the format function so
	 * that all lines will be appended to the textblock. The textblock itself
	 * will handle fitting it into the region. However, we have to pass
	 * safe_width so that the format function will pad the lines properly so
	 * that the location string is aligned to the right edge of the list.
	 */
	monster_list_format_textblock(list, tb, (int)max_height, safe_width, NULL,
								  NULL);
	region_erase_bordered(&r);
	textui_textblock_show(tb, r, NULL);

	textblock_free(tb);
	monster_list_free(list);
}
